#477b7c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#477b7c is composed of 27.8% red, 48.2%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.7%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 181.1 degrees, a saturation of 27.2% and a lightness of 38.2%. #477b7c color hex could be obtained by blending #8ef6f8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#477b7c color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.
The hexadecimal color #477b7c has RGB values of R:71, G:123,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 4684668.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070c0c is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e6566 is the less saturated color, while #03bcc0 is the most saturated one.
